γγ → ρρ: An effective Lagrangian approach

Description

We point out that recent results on two photon production of ρ meson pairs at low energy can put new constraints on meson effective Lagrangians. We find that the data cannot be understood unless tensor and to some extent scalar mesons are introduced. A number of coupling constants are evaluated assuming exact vector dominance. The data seems to be compatible with the value of the ρ magnetic moment predicted in current effective Lagrangians. We argue that the experimental selection rule can be explained here as an interference effect between a ρ self-interaction diagram and an s-channel tensor exchange one. Due to a relativistic description, this diagram contributes effectively to two partial waves. A semi quantitative fit to the data is possible if the tensor-vector coupling constant is assumed to be somewhat larger than its VMD value and vertex form-factors are introduced. (orig.)
